Metro Vancouver's TransLink announced Feb. 16 that service on the Canada Line will be impacted for three weeks between Bridgeport Station and Richmond–Brighouse Station due to construction.

Weekday service will end four hours early during the project work, concluding service at 9:30 p.m. to allow for crews to continue work on the new Capstan Station. Regular service will resume on March 11, TransLink said. 

The temporary schedule will primarily affect customers traveling to and from TransLink’s Bridgeport, Aberdeen, Lansdowne, and Richmond–Brighouse stations.

Additional bus service will be provided between the Bridgeport and Richmond-Brighouse stations to offer consumers an alternative mode of transportation. Buses will stop at each affected station and run every 10 minutes. Crews will be using a large crane to install the escalator frames and station platform roofs, a release said.
